    Abstract: A radar antenna assembly for a vehicle includes a feed horn configured to transmit and/or receive radar signals and a metallic component of the vehicle. The metallic component of the vehicle includes a curved or faceted surface portion, and the feed horn is positioned such that the curved or faceted surface portion forms a reflector for the feed horn.

    Abstract: A radar monolithic microwave integrated circuit (MMIC) includes a trigger encoder configured to receive a clock signal comprising a plurality of clock pulses having a fixed amplitude and a trigger signal configured to indicate trigger events. The trigger encoder is configured to encode the trigger signal into the clock signal to generate a distributed clock signal by skipping at least one clock pulse of the plurality of clock pulses to indicate a trigger event. The radar MMIC is configured to output the distributed clock signal having the at least one clock pulse skipped to indicate the trigger event. The radar MMIC is configured to receive the distributed clock signal as a received distributed clock signal. The radar MMIC further includes a radar operation controller configured to detect the trigger event based on the received distributed clock signal and initiate a radar operation based on detecting the trigger event.

    Abstract: A system including circuitry to communicate data across an isolation barrier of a switch driver circuit. For switch driver circuits with galvanic isolation, the circuitry of this disclosure uses the unavoidable common mode voltages caused by the coupling capacitances of the data transfer circuit to evaluate the common mode voltage characteristics, such as the slew rate of a switching event. The switch driver circuit of this disclosure may include a common mode voltage detector to detect and measure features of the unavoidable common mode voltage during a switching event, such as voltage amplitude and slew rate. The common mode voltage detector may couple to a communication interface that provides the common mode voltage information to a controller for the switch driver circuit. In some examples, based on the received information, the controller may adjust the operation of the switching circuit.

    Abstract: A scanning system includes a transmitter, a scanning structure, and a controller. The transmitter is configured to transmit a frequency modulated continuous wave (FMCW) light beam that includes a plurality of frequency ramps including up-chirps and down-chirps that are matched into up-down chirp pairs. The scanning structure is configured to oscillate about a scanning axis such that a deflection angle of the scanning structure continuously varies over time in an angular range between two maximum deflection angles. The controller is configured to segment the angular range into a plurality of sub-angular ranges and assign each up-down chirp pair to a different sub-angular range of the plurality of sub-angular ranges. Each up-down chirp pair includes an up-chirp transmitted in an assigned sub-angular range during a first scanning movement of the scanning structure and a down-chirp transmitted in the assigned sub-angular range during a second scanning movement of the scanning structure.

    Abstract: A method is provided for classifying pixels of an image. An image comprising a plurality of pixels is captured by a sensor device. A neural network is used for estimating probability values for each pixel, each probability value indicating the probability for the respective pixel being associated with one of a plurality of predetermined classes. One of the classes is assigned to each pixel of the image based on the respective probability values to create a predicted segmentation map. For training the neural network, a loss function is generated by relating the predicted segmentation map to ground truth labels. Furthermore, an edge detection algorithm is applied to at least one of the predicted segmentation maps and the ground truth labels, wherein the edge detection algorithm predicts boundaries between objects. Generating the loss function is based on a result of the edge detection algorithm.
